Subject: optimalisation for K6 ?
Date: Wed, 05 Nov 1997 01:33:00 -0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<000185E9.3152@symantec.com> (raw)

     I am just a lurker on this list but I wanted to ask just this:
     
     Is someone working on optimalisations for the K6 ? The fpu in peculiar
     could benefit from K6-specific optimizations. The K6 should be able to 
     do one or even two FPU instructions each clockcycle, with a lapse of 3
     cycles. The PPro takes 3 cycles for each instruction. The reason that
     the FPU of the K6 appears slower than PPro is because most code now is
     pentium optimised which is very bad for the K6. Maybe someone should
     look into it and get the x86 optimisation document from AMD's website.
